Como© Road Safety Initiative: “Ten Son Com©die” Association Launches Awareness Campaign with Affordable Helmets

Tehran: The 'Ten Son Com©die' association, in collaboration with the National Road Safety Office (ONASER), organized a launch ceremony for its road safety awareness campaign on April 16, 2026. This event, held in the public square of the Niangoloko town hall, featured the sale of approved helmets at social prices and was attended by municipal authorities, defense and security forces, alongside a large crowd.

According to Burkina Information Agency, the president of the 'Ten Son Com©die' association, T©n¨ Hema, stated that the partnership with ONASER is a part of the "One motorcycle, one helmet" initiative. This campaign aims to educate the public on the importance of wearing helmets while riding motorcycles.

Innocent Sawadogo, Secretary General of the Niangoloko Town Hall, representing the President of the Special Delegation (PDS), praised the association for its efforts. He emphasized that "wearing a helmet means protecting your life, or even that of your family."

The awareness and helmet sales campaign is scheduled to run from April 16 to 27, 2026, in the public square of the Niangoloko town hall.
